    my predictions for the finals:



    the cracking of the Great Wall?

    Lee Chong Wei vs. Bao Chunlai
    This is the third setup for a Super Series Final. Both prior times Lee prevailed in 2 straight sets, and Bao had to settle for runner up position. Bao seems to posses some kind of jinx in the finals of all tournaments, being runner up in 4 Super Series tournament, rightfully earning the title: Mr. Runner Up. Lee exhibited incredible patience and shot making in his 3 set triumph in yesterday's semifinal against Chen Jin, but he will not be going in on a stamina high, thanks to the 2 consecutive games that went the whole way. Bao will have the stamina advantage, thanks to the walkover from Chen Hong courtesy of our favorite coach Li Yongbo. Therefore, I think this match will be closer than the last few encounters. However, Lee should win eventually, in 3 sets.

    Wong Mew Choo vs. Xie Xingfang
    Although I would like Wong to win her maiden Super Series title, Xie is the first seed and world number 1. Xie's speed was impressive, and the key to unsettling her is to commit less unforced errors and play the bread and butter shots flawlessly. When Xie is faced with such shots, she will start to panic. However, Wong is just not good enough to unsettle Xie yet, and Xie would take this match in 2 sets.

    XXF doesn't just have speed, she has attacking sting beyond compare. When she's in form and her hairdo is decent, that is ...... :D

    On the other hand, she is still not as composed as Zhang Ning, probably the reason why she lost in Japan to Tine. Come to think of it, even Zhang Ning has lost some of her composure, looking at how she played yesterday and in Japan and World Championships.

    But rest assured the CHN coaching committee from LYB to XXF's defeated teammates and boyfriend would have created a grand strategy for XXF to come out on tops. They are playing in CHN after all, and need the win to maintain pride. WMC will find the going really tough this afternoon.

    Yet, what I like most is the belief from all non-CHN WS players that they can dent the Chinese Wall. In the previous 2 decades, we saw only a handful of players (Susi Susanti/Bang Soo Hyun/Camilla Martin) taking the fight to China. Now the challenge comes from even non-traditional badminton powerhouses like Russia, Bulgaria, Germany and Holland. And we are not talking about ex-CHN players .......

    Olympics-wise, China will be hard pressed to win XD and WS in addition to the already too competitive MS and MD. Their only firm stronghold is WD, that too has been breached once in China Masters ......
